I just finished reading:
"The PhD Process: A Student's Guide to Graduate School in the Sciences" by
Dale F. Bloom, Jonathan D. Karp, and Nicholas Cohen (Oxford U Press, 209
pp, paperback, $16.95).

In short, the authors have put together a "mentor-in-a-manual" for
graduate students. They don't shy away from the hazards. They do offer
good suggestions. And, they "tell-it-like-it-is."
